Subject: DR drill tonight — keyrotor

On-call: we run the quarterly disaster-recovery drill for keyrotor, our secrets-rotation utility, at 02:00. Simulate loss of the Veldmark primary. Restore the rotation ledger from cold storage, verify checksums, rotate the canary secret, and confirm downstream sync. To unseal the offline bundle, use the recovery passphrase below.

unlock words, bafog-fawip: ulaax-istix-julok-fraax-queniel-fenok-tamdor-ulador-zorius

## Configuration

Hostgrove resolver workaround for the flaky DNS issue in the Perchline cluster. Symptoms: intermittent NXDOMAIN on internal lookups under load. Mitigation: pin the resolver and enable the retry shim via `resolver.env`. Set `DNS_RETRY_MAX=4` and `DNS_PIN_UPSTREAM=true`. Do not remove these until the cluster DNS is replaced. The upstream resolver auth token belongs on the next line.

vault entry, fadup-tagag: RELAY_SECRET8=2fd92179

// Encoding sniffing for user-uploaded text files in Saltgrass.
// We check BOM first, then a capped statistical pass (8 KB max)
// to avoid unbounded reads on hostile uploads. Ambiguous files
// fall back to this constant rather than guessing, which closed
// the smuggling vector flagged in the last audit. Fixed as of the
// build noted below.

trace token, bawif-tajof: htk14_21e308fc7b4137

Minutes — Management Meeting, Quarterly Cash-Flow Forecast

Attendees: Heads of Department, chaired by F. Oblisk.

The Q2 forecast was reviewed line by line. Receivables from the Tarnwell account remain the principal uncertainty; a 15-day delay scenario was modelled and deemed manageable. Capital outlays for the Grenholt refurbishment were deferred to July. Department heads must submit revised spend plans within ten days. The chair then raised a sensitive item, recorded below.

board note of yahig-yahif: Silmirox Works plans to raise the Aldius list price by 18.5 percent in January. The steering committee signed off on a budget of $141.9 million for Project Tamix. The renewal with Eliysek Logistics closes at $114.1 million a year, 18.9 percent below the last contract. Project Gordor slips by a full year because of the supplier delay.